If you cut off a mole will get skin cancer?

Cutting off a mole is not recommended and does not necessarily lead to skin cancer. If you observe abnormal moles, bumps, or any skin changes, consulting a dermatologist, a specialist in skin health, is crucial. A dermatologist can diagnose and provide proper treatment or recommend mole removal if needed. Self-removal or attempts to alter moles can pose risks and complications. Consulting a professional is always the safest and most effective approach in these situations.
